Muzaffarnagar, Jul 19 (PTI) Police have confiscated three trucks illegally transporting cows to Haryana and arrested four persons on Saharanpur-Delhi highway in the neighbouring Shamli district, a police official said today.

The trucks carrying 29 cows were intercepted near Kandhla town last evening, Circle Office Rajesh Tiwari said.

The four persons - all from Haryana - have been booked under the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als Act, Tiwari said.

The arrests were made after a group of activists held a protest in the area against smuggling of cows and demanded authorities to take action against people involved in it.
